The WA Senate just passed HB 1183, the first bill in the US to: 1 - Grant extra setback and height allowances for passive house 2 - Prohibit local req's for facade modulation and upper level setbacks for innovative construction types and affordable housing lawfilesext.leg.wa.gov/biennium/202...

🚫 #MythBusted: Passive House buildings don’t need thick walls! #PassiveHouse focuses on energy-efficient, well-insulated walls, with thickness depending on construction type and climate. PHPP helps designers calculate optimal U-values and wall thickness based on factors. ow.ly/piYV50V59aX

the passive house standard is not only more resilient in the face of wildfire - but also wildfire smoke, mold & condensation, thermal discomfort, energy spikes, cold snaps, and we can even reduce overheating. it should be the baseline for all new construction. www.tiktok.com/@cbsnews/vid...
